Just a day after controversy erupted over team owner Sanjiv Goenka’s angry conversation with captain KL Rahul, Lucknow Super Giants fast bowler Naveen-ul-Haq’s social media post has gone viral. Cameras caught Goenka having a heated exchange with Rahul after LSG’s 10-wicket defeat against Sunrisers Hyderabad and the episode was heavily criticized by both online fans and various experts. Naveen posted a picture of himself with KL Rahul in Lucknow Super Giants colours, accompanied only by a ‘heart’ emoji. Although there was no direct connection to the entire episode, many fans online thought that the post could be a show of support towards KL Rahul over the entire incident.

Earlier, Indian cricket team’s fast bowler Mohammed Shami had emphasized on this topic and said that such behavior of the IPL team owner sends a ‘bad message’.

“Crores of people are watching you and learning from you. If these things happen in front of the camera and you see such reactions on the screen, then it is shameful,” Shami said on ‘Cricbuzz Live’.

,You should have a day to talk, this message goes very wrong, (You should have boundaries, a way to talk. This sends a very wrong message).”

Shami also said that this should not have been a public incident and the conversation could have taken place inside the dressing room also.

Shami said, “It is very important to keep in mind that players have respect and you are also a respectable person as an owner. It is not that you are talking suddenly.”
